This year, thousands of people will attend one of over eighty PurpleLight ceremonies across the country. These events raise awareness and offer participants an opportunity to honor, inspire, and remember those affected by pancreatic cancer. With the support of our National Office staff, you’ll oversee the planning and implementation of your local event to create a memorable experience. People find great comfort in being with others who truly understand the impact of this difficult disease. As PurpleLight Chair for the Las Vegas Affiliate, you’ll be giving your community the opportunity to come together to honor loved ones and be part of a national movement.

Mission Statement
The Pancreatic Cancer Action Network is a nationwide network of people dedicated to working together to advance research, support patients and create hope for those affected by pancreatic cancer.
Description
The Pancreatic Cancer Action Network is the only national organization creating hope in a comprehensive way through research, patient support, community outreach and advocacy for a cure. The organization raises money for direct private funding of research--and advocates for more aggressive federal research funding of medical breakthroughs in prevention, diagnosis and treatment of pancreatic cancer.
The Pancreatic Cancer Action Network fills the void of information and options by giving patients and caregivers reliable, personalized information they need to make informed decisions. We create a sense of hope and community so no one has to face pancreatic cancer alone. The organization helps support individuals and communities all across the country work together to raise awareness and funds to find a cure for pancreatic cancer.
